This Ain't A Cubicle Job
If you're the kind of person who'd rather be out on the road than staring at a computer screen all day, this might be right up your alley.
You'll be delivering products to local businesses, stocking coolers, building displays, helping customers, and making sure stores stay loaded up with everything folks are grabbing for the weekend. It's hands-on work, but every day is different, and you're not stuck in the same four walls.
Plus, let's be honest... there's something kinda cool about being the person who rolls in and makes sure the beer is stocked before Friday night hits Texas.
What You'll Need
You'll need a Texas Class A CDL, at least one year of recent consecutive driving experience, and experience pulling 40 to 48-foot trailers. You've also gotta be at least 21 years old and willing to work in the kind of weather only Texas can throw at us.
